Managing and displaying dynamic data on a WordPress site can be challenging, especially when updates need to be frequent and effortless. If you’re tired of manually editing tables or constantly updating your website’s content, Spreadsheet Reader is the perfect solution for you!
What is Spreadsheet Reader?
Spreadsheet Reader is a WordPress plugin that enables you to fetch and display live data from Google Sheets as dynamic tables on your website. With a simple shortcode, your spreadsheet data is automatically updated—no manual edits, no re-uploading, and no complex database configurations.
Whether you’re managing price lists, inventory, schedules, or business reports, Spreadsheet Reader ensures that your website always displays the latest data without extra effort.
Why Use Spreadsheet Reader?
- Automate Content Updates
With Spreadsheet Reader, any changes made in Google Sheets are instantly reflected on your website. This means no more manual edits or tedious updates—just edit your spreadsheet, and your site updates itself automatically! - Easy to Use with Shortcodes
Simply create a shortcode to fetch data from a specific Google Spreadsheet, and insert it into any post, page, or even inside Bricks Builder’s Query Loop. No coding required! - Optimize Website Performance with Caching
To prevent unnecessary API calls and improve website speed, Spreadsheet Reader includes built-in caching. You can set cache durations based on how frequently your data changes, ensuring an optimal balance between performance and freshness. - Full Control Over Data Selection
Want to display only specific data? You can define the sheet name and cell range to pull only the necessary data instead of fetching the entire spreadsheet. - Seamless Integration with Bricks Builder
If you use Bricks Builder, Spreadsheet Reader allows you to integrate spreadsheet data directly within Bricks’ Query Loop, making it easier than ever to display and manipulate dynamic content.
How to Get Started?
- Step 1: Get Your Google Sheets API Key
To connect your website with Google Sheets, you need an API key. Simply enter your API key in the plugin settings, and you’re ready to go! - Step 2: Create a Shortcode
Specify the spreadsheet ID, sheet name, and cell range to create a custom shortcode. - Step 3: Insert the Shortcode
Place the shortcode inside any post or page where you want the data to appear. - Step 4: Configure Caching for Optimal Performance
Enable caching and set an appropriate refresh interval based on how often your data changes. This helps optimize performance and ensures smooth user experience.
For complete documentation and setup instructions, visit our official guide here: Spreadsheet Reader Documentation.
Use Cases: Where Can Spreadsheet Reader Help?
- Business Reports: Display real-time sales or performance metrics.
- Inventory Tracking: Keep product availability updated without manual edits.
- Price Lists & Quotations: Automatically update pricing tables without changing your website.
- Event Schedules: Sync event details with Google Sheets for live updates.
- Educational Content: Display course schedules, student results, or other data that frequently changes.
API Limits & Best Practices
Google Sheets API enforces a rate limit of 100 requests per user per second. To prevent excessive API calls and avoid temporary blocks from Google:
- Enable Caching to reduce repeated API requests.
- Fetch Only Necessary Data by selecting specific cell ranges instead of pulling an entire spreadsheet.
- Limit Page Refreshes to prevent multiple unnecessary API calls.
By following these best practices, you ensure smooth performance without hitting Google’s API limits.
Final Thoughts
Spreadsheet Reader makes managing and displaying dynamic data in WordPress easier than ever. Whether you’re handling business reports, price lists, or schedules, this plugin automates updates, reduces manual work, and enhances efficiency.
Stop wasting time on tedious website updates—let your spreadsheet do the work for you!
Try Spreadsheet Reader today and streamline your workflow!
Check it out now -> Spreadsheet Reader